Henning Hraban Ramm said this at Sun, 28 Nov 2004 21:24:37 +0100:

>Hello Adam et al!
>
>I just tried to use XeTeX (installed with Gerben's i-Installer, after 
>that updated ConTeXt) and followed your instructions in the wiki 
>(http://contextgarden.net/XeTeX), but I get always this error:
>
>This is pdfeTeX, Version 3.141592-1.20a-2.2 (Web2C 7.5.3) (INITEX)
>  (/Volumes/Silmaril/tex/share/texmf.local/web2c/natural.tcx)
>output format initialized to DVI
>entering extended mode
>! I can't find file `cont---xtx'.
><*> *cont---xtx
>
>Must I change some config files? Or do you know what else is wrong?

Which version of texexec?
The very latest of texexec (5.2.3) and ConTeXt (2004.11.23) are really
the day-zero versions for XeConTeXt: nothing before those versions is
likely to work (at least as described).
